Andrew and Tristan Tate, prominent social media influencers, have been granted permission to leave Romania while remaining under judicial supervision due to serious charges involving rape and human trafficking. Romanian authorities confirmed that the Tates must continue to comply with legal obligations, including reporting to authorities as required. Although they are set to travel to the United States, they face additional allegations in Britain regarding similar offenses. Their ongoing legal battles highlight the severe nature of the charges against them, which they have consistently denied.
